LIST OF ELEMENTARY WORKS.

I.

MARKHAM'S HISTORIES FOR YOUNG PERSONS.
HISTORY OF ENGLAND. Twelfth Edition. 78. 6d.
HISTORY OF FRANCE. Sixth Edition. Woodcuts, 12mo, 7s.6d.
HISTORY OF SPAIN. By LADY CALLCOTT. 2 vols. 12mo, 12s.

Also, nearly ready, uniform with the above, HISTORY OF ROME. Woodcuts, 12mo. History OF GERMANY. Woodcuts, 12mo. “ These works of Mrs. Markham's are constructed on a plan which we think well chosen, and we are glad to find that they are so popular, for they cannot be too strongly recominended." - Journal of Education.

BERTHA'S JOURNAL DURING A VISIT TO HER UNCLE IN ENGLAND. A Variety of interesting Information, for every Day in the Year.

Fifth Edition. 12mo, 7s. 6d. I am reading 'Bertha’ with the utmost avidity. I can scarcely take my attention from this, the best of all juvenile compilations."- Crabbe.

III.

LITTLE ARTHUR'S HISTORY OF ENGLAND. By Lady CALLCOTT. Twentieth Thousand. Woodcuts, 18mo, 3s.

This little History was written for a real little Arthur, and I have endeavoured to write it as I would tell it to an intelligent child. I well remember what I wanted to be told myself, in addition to what I found in my lesson-books, when first allowed to read the History of England.”- Author's Preface.

IV.

STORIES FOR CHILDREN, Selected from History of England from the Conquest to the Revolution.

Thirteenth Edition. 18mo, 3s. " This skilful performance of Mr. Croker's suggested the plan of Sir Walter Scott's • Tales of a Grandfather.'” — Quarterly Review.

ELEMENTS OF GEOGRAPHY FOR CHILDREN. By the Author of “ STORIES FOR CHILDREN.” Third Edition. 18mo, 2s.

“ The best Elementary book on the subject."- Quarterly Review.

VI.

GOSPEL STORIES FOR CHILDREN. An Attempt to render the Chief Events of the Life of Our Saviour intelligible and profitable. Second Edition. 18mo, 3s. 6d.

, A very remarkable specimen of skill, and treats of some of the most difficult passages in the Gospel History with a clearness that may guide and keep many an experienced parent in the instruction of her children."- Quarterly Review.

VII.

SERMONS FOR CHILDREN.
By Mrs. MARKHAM. Second Edition. Fcap. 8vo. 38.
